Abstract

Being a newly established study program, the Tourism Destination Study Program of Politeknik Negeri Jember had several needs to be completed to support the teaching and learning process. This study aimed to determine the needs of the Tourism Destination Study Program to support its teaching-learning process. This study deployed a descriptive qualitative method. The informants of this study were lecturers and students in the Tourism Destination Study Program of Politeknik Negeri Jember. The data were obtained from field observations in the Tourism Destination Study Program, interviews with lecturers and students, and field documentation. The results showed that there were three things needed by the tourism destination study program, including (1) a tourism laboratory or studio in the Tourism Destination Study Program, (2) an integrated field practicum instrument for Tourism Destination Study Program students and, (3) teaching materials to open students' perspectives on service management in the Tourism Destination Study Program of Politeknik Negeri Jember.
